  • The Grizzly Academy is an extended (satellite) campus under the private school affidavit of Calvary Chapel Christian School (CCCS).     

  • Calvary Chapel Christian School is WASC and ACTS accredited.       

  • GA students are part of the student body at CCCS and have many opportunities to participate in on-campus activities.   

  • Parents Receive guidance in record keeping and academic planning. 

  • Parent/ Teacher in-services give the parent-teachers encouragement, support, and guidance.

  • GA is an alternative for families who want the benefits of the Calvary Chapel Christian School

PHILOSOPHY

The educational philosophy of Calvary Chapel Christian School is based upon a God-centered view that His Word is the standard for all truth, and that the Bible is the only infallible, authoritative, and inerrant Word of God.

We believe that providing spiritual unity is of utmost importance to a secure and balanced learning environment. Therefore, the satellite school parent must agree with our complete Statement of Faith. Seventh through twelfth grade students must also profess a personal faith in Jesus Christ and be actively seeking His Lordship in their life.
